Coral Inserts

Coral Inserts refer to artificial structures made to resemble natural coral reefs, typically used in aquariums to provide shelter and hiding spots for marine life. These inserts are often made of materials such as resin or ceramic, and come in various shapes and sizes to mimic the intricate formations of real coral. They are designed to enhance the aesthetic appeal of aquariums while also promoting a healthy environment for fish and other aquatic creatures.
